可使用Adobe Acrobat“整理文档”功能彻底清除PDF隐藏信息。具体包括:一、用Acrobat Pro的“已删除隐藏信息的副本”检查并删除元数据、隐藏图层等;二、通过“文档属性”手动清空基础字段;三、用exiftool命令行工具批量剥离所有元数据;四、导出为PostScript再转回PDF以强制剥离非渲染数据。

如果您打开PDF文件后希望彻底清除其中可能包含的作者名、编辑历史、注释痕迹等隐藏信息,则可以利用Adobe Acrobat的“整理文档”功能来批量删除元数据。以下是执行该操作的具体步骤:
一、使用Adobe Acrobat的“整理文档”功能
“整理文档”是Adobe Acrobat Pro中专为隐私清理设计的集成工具,它能自动识别并移除PDF中的文档属性、自定义元数据、XMP信息、隐藏图层、未使用的字体嵌入及非可视对象等潜在敏感内容。
1、启动Adobe Acrobat Pro(需DC或2020及以上版本)。
2、点击左上角“文件” → “另存为其他” → “已删除隐藏信息的副本”(部分版本显示为“整理文档”)。
3、在弹出窗口中勾选“文档属性和元数据”、“隐藏图层”、“注释和表单字段”三项。
4、点击“检查”按钮,等待扫描完成。
5、扫描结束后,确认列表中所有项目状态为“已删除”,然后点击“保存”,指定新文件名与路径。
二、通过“文档属性”面板手动清除基础元数据
此方法适用于无Acrobat Pro权限时的轻量级清理,可直接修改或清空PDF标准文档属性字段,但无法处理XMP或嵌入式对象等深层隐藏信息。
1、用Adobe Acrobat Reader DC或Pro打开目标PDF文件。
2、按下Ctrl+D(Windows)或Cmd+D(macOS)打开“文档属性”对话框。
3、在“描述”选项卡中,将“标题”、“主题”、“作者”、“关键词”、“生成器”等字段全部清空。
4、切换至“自定义”选项卡,逐条选中用户添加的自定义属性,点击“删除”按钮。
5、点击“确定”保存更改,再执行“文件” → “另存为”生成新文件。
三、使用命令行工具exiftool批量剥离元数据
exiftool是一款开源跨平台元数据处理工具,支持深度擦除PDF中所有XMP、EXIF、ICC配置文件及自定义标签,不依赖图形界面且保留原始布局结构。
1、从exiftool官网下载对应系统版本并解压,将exiftool.exe(Windows)或exiftool(macOS/Linux)所在路径加入系统环境变量。
2、打开终端(Windows PowerShell / macOS Terminal),导航至PDF所在目录。
3、执行命令:exiftool -all= -overwrite_original 文件名.pdf。
4、运行完成后,当前目录将生成一个同名但后缀为_original的备份文件,原文件即为已清除全部元数据的版本。
5、如需保留创建日期等基础时间字段,改用命令:exiftool -all= -TagsFromFile @ -DateTimeOriginal -overwrite_original 文件名.pdf。
四、导出为PostScript再重转PDF
该方法通过中间格式强制剥离所有非渲染性数据,包括JavaScript、动作脚本、交互式表单域及不可见注释,适合处理高度定制化PDF。
1、在Acrobat中打开PDF,选择“文件” → “打印”。
2、打印机选择“Adobe PDF”或系统自带的PostScript虚拟打印机(如“Microsoft Print to PDF”不适用)。
3、点击“属性”,在“Adobe PDF设置”中将默认配置更改为“最小文件大小”或“PostScript”输出类型。
4、勾选“作为图像打印”(可选,用于彻底消除文本层信息)。
5、点击“打印”,保存为.ps文件;再用Acrobat的“文件” → “创建” → “从文件创建PDF”导入.ps文件生成新PDF。










